FPGAs Altera (Intel) 5CEBA4U15C6N Overview

The FPGAs Altera (Intel) 5CEBA4U15C6N is a cutting-edge integrated circuit designed to deliver superior flexibility and performance for various applications requiring programmable logic. Manufactured by Intel under the Altera brand, this FPGA features a 324-pin UBGA package and provides a wide array of connectivity options with 176 I/O pins. It is tailored for designers who need an optimal balance between cost, power efficiency, and processing capability. The adaptability of the 5CEBA4U15C6N allows it to be deployed in both standard and complex computational tasks, making it an ideal choice for businesses looking to integrate a high-performance FPGA into their systems.

5CEBA4U15C6N Applications

  • Telecommunications: This FPGA can be utilized in designing base stations and network infrastructure, enhancing processing capabilities and supporting rapid data transmission.
  • Automotive Systems: Suitable for automotive safety and control systems, the 5CEBA4U15C6N can process complex algorithms quickly, improving vehicle response times and safety features.
  • Consumer Electronics: In consumer electronics, such as high-definition televisions and gaming consoles, this FPGA provides the necessary processing power to handle intense graphics and user interfaces seamlessly.
  • Industrial Automation: For industrial automation systems, the FPGA helps in managing complex control systems and machinery with high efficiency and reliability.
  • Medical Devices: It is also applicable in medical device technology, where precision and reliability are crucial for patient monitoring systems and diagnostic equipment.
